Job Description Overview:
The Director, Strategy manages the strategy and digital planning process for assigned clients. The Director is a leader who contributes to brand strategy, builds solid relationships with clients across all levels and functions, and is able to manage, lead, and develop their internal strategy team while also playing an active “hands-on” role in the deployment of strategic plans. They should also be fiscally accountable to Spark Foundry ensuring proper budget management and identifying upside revenue potential for the agency.
Responsibilities Role Objectives:
Strong leadership presence and client management skills
Leads thinking to inspire innovative solutions, creativity and a proactive approach
Digital mindset/fluency and an insatiable curiosity
Flexibility and agility to manage complex processes
Embodies Spark Foundry’s values and cultivates them among team members
Ensure the team delivers sound strategic plan recommendations based on clear understanding of client objectives
Maintain an in-depth knowledge of client businesses with a focus on upstream initiatives
Expert command of Media Research resources, capabilities and limitations
Exemplify collaboration by building and maintaining productive relationships across all communications areas (internal teams and agency partners)
Ability to think beyond “media” as an active collaborator in the Integrated Marketing Communications process
Thorough knowledge of marketing and communications
Excellent written and verbal communication skills; solid presentation skills
Authoritative, leadership presence
Ability to prioritize and organize issues/projects for self and staff
Qualifications Minimum Qualifications:
8+ years of Digital Media Planning, Buying, and Management experience in progressive levels of responsibility
Demonstrated business acumen and a track record of success in the media services profession
Strategic thinker, seeing the bigger picture, with ability to analyze everything and think critically when solving problems to come up with unconventional solutions
Ability to establish and manage P&L statement
Previous leadership and team management
Ability to build great relationships with clients, vendors, and reps
History of negotiating to get the job done right and track record of success in Media
